® Observational Study Medicine OPEN Utility of the 2006 Sendai and 2012 Fukuoka guidelines for the management of intraductal papillary mucinous neoplasm of the pancreas A single-center experience with 138 surgically treated patients Chih-Yang Hsiao, MD, Ching-Yao Yang, MD, PhD, Jin-Ming Wu, MD, Ting-Chun Kuo, MD, ∗ Yu-Wen Tien, MD, PhD Abstract This study aimed to evaluate the utility of the 2006 Sendai and 2012 Fukuoka guidelines for differentiating malignant intraductal papillary mucinous neoplasm (IPMN) of the pancreas from benign IPMN. Between January 2000 and March 2015, a total of 138 patients underwent surgery and had a pathologically confirmed pancreatic IPMN. Clinicopathological parameters were reviewed, and all patients were classified according to both the 2006 Sendai and 2012 Fukuoka guidelines. Univariate and multivariate analyses were used for identifying significant factors associated with malignancy in IPMN. There were 9 high-grade dysplasia (HGD) and 37 invasive cancers (ICs) in the 138 patients. The positive predictive value (PPV) and negative predictive value (NPV) of the Sendai and Fukuoka guidelines for HGD/IC was 35.1%, 43.3%, 100%, and 85.4%, respectively. Of the 36 patients with worrisome features using the Fukuoka guideline, 7 patients had HGD/IC in their IPMNs. According to the multivariate analysis, jaundice, tumors of ≥3cm, presence of mural nodule on imaging, and aged <65 years were associated with HGD/IC in patients with IPMN. The Sendai guideline had a better NPV, but the Fukuoka guideline had a better PPV. We suggest that patients with worrisome features based on the Fukuoka guideline be aggressively managed. -

PHOTOSENSOR MODULES H10720/H10721 SERIES OVERVIEW The H10720 and H10721 series are photosensor modules containing a metal package PMT and a high-voltage power supply circuit. The built-in PMT uses a metal package with the same diameter as a TO-8 metal package used for semiconductor photodetectors. Despite the small size nearly equal to photodiodes, this PMT delivers high gain, wide dynamic range, and high-speed response. Six types of products are available with different sensitivity characteristics such as spectral response ranges. Hamamatsu also provides "P" type with low dark count selected for photon counting measurement. The H10720 series are pin output type, while the H10721 are flexible cable output type. Overview A powerful 8.9-magnitude earthquake hit Japan on Friday (March 11) at 1446 local time (0546 GMT), unleashing massive tsunami waves that crashed into Japan’s eastern coast of Honshu, the largest and main island of Japan, resulting in widespread damage and destruction. According to the Government of Japan (GoJ) as of Saturday (March 12), at least 464 1 people have been reported dead and some 725 people are reported to be missing, the UN’s Office for the Coordination of Humanitarian Affairs (OCHA) reported. The GoJ’s chief spokesperson said the death toll could exceed 1,000. Local media put the death toll closer to 1,300 people. As initial assessments come in it is expected that the death toll will rise due to the extensive devastation along the coastline and majority of the casualties are likely to be the result of the tsunami. The earthquake sparked widespread tsunami warnings across the Pacific that stretched from Japan to North and South America. According to the US Geological Survey (USGS), the shallow quake struck at a depth of six miles (10 km) (20 km deep according to Japan’s Meteorological Agency), around 80 miles (125 km) off the eastern coast of Japan, and 240 miles (380 km) northeast of Tokyo. It was reportedly the largest recorded quake in Japan’s history and the fifth largest in the world since 1900. The quake was also felt in Japan’s capital city, Tokyo, located hundreds of miles from the epicenter and was also felt as far away as the Chinese capital Beijing, some 1,500 miles away. -

HAMAMATSU MONITORING REPORT 2014-2018 Hamamatsu UNESCO Creative City of Music November 2018 1 EXECUTIVE SUMMARY Hamamatsu is a Creative City that has created a richly unique culture which prides itself of its world-class entrepreneurs and industrial technologies. The city has developed as the “City of Industry” and the “City of Music” where the locals have inherited diverse traditional cultures, and also takes advantage of its amassed talent and technology in community building. Hamamatsu has shown the diversity and potential of music in a way that can only be done by a city where headquarters of world-renowned musical instruments makers such as Yamaha, Kawai and Roland can be found. In the midst of promoting Hamamatsu locally and internationally as the hub for the musical instrument industry and as a city that continues to build the community through cultural arts as well as promote projects to draw out the potential power of music, Hamamatsu became a member of the UNESCO Creative Cities Network (UCCN) in the field of music in December 2014. In the four years since joining the UCCN, the city has promoted strategic projects based on the five basic policies of international activities established as contributions to UCCN in addition to Hamamatsu’s longstanding initiatives in providing opportunities for local residents to experience the wonders and enjoyment of music as well as initiatives in exchanges based on music and fostering musical talent. 1. Explore the spectacular natural environment, authentic Japanese culture, unique history and renowned cuisine of the majestic home of Mount Fuji. Exploreshizuoka.com NATURAL BEAUTY, ON LAND AND SEA From the iconic Mount Fuji in the north to 500km of spectacular Pacific coastline in the south, Shizuoka is a region of outstanding natural beauty, with highlands, rivers and lakes giving way to the white sand beaches and volcanic landscapes of the Izu Peninsula. And all this just one hour from Tokyo by shinkansen (bullet train). Okuoikojo Station MOUNTAINS, FORESTS AND FALLS At 3,776m high, the majestic “Fuji-san” is Japan’s best-known symbol with shrines paying homage to the mountain and paintings illustrating its beauty. Designated a UNESCO World Cultural Heritage Site in 2013, the climbing season runs from July to early September. Shizuoka’s central area is dominated by deeply forested mountains that stand over 800 m in height, tea plantations and beautiful waterfalls, such as the Shiraito Falls which, along with the 25m Joren Falls on the Izu Peninsula, is ranked among the 100 most beautiful waterfalls in Japan. The Seven Waterfalls of Kawazu are surrounded by a thick forest of pines, cedars and bamboo with a walking path taking you to all seven in roughly one hour. For a unique and unforgettable experience, visitors can take the historic Oigawa steam railway to visit the beautiful “Dream Suspension Bridge” across the Sumatakyo Gorge. THE IZU PENINSULA Surrounded by ocean on three sides, the Izu Peninsula was designated a UNESCO Global Geopark in 2018. Twenty million years of shifting undersea volcanoes created its dramatic landscapes and natural hot springs. -
